Coconut Water and Diabetes: An Overview
Coconut water, nature's own drink, when consumed in moderation, can be a good choice for individuals with diabetes. This is due to its lower glycaemic index (GI) as compared to sugary drinks.The electrolytes in it help manage dehydration, a frequent issue for people living with diabetes. Further, compounds found in coconuts such as polyphenols and antioxidants, may enhance insulin sensitivity, thus aiding in blood sugar regulation.
Mindful Consumption of Coconut Water
The best approach to including coconut water in your diet if you have diabetes is to opt for unsweetened varieties. Aim to limit consumption to 1-2 cups (240-480 ml) per day and opt for young or green coconuts without added sugar or preservatives.
Consider having coconut water early in the morning on an empty stomach to avail its full nutrient benefits.
Nutritional Breakdown of Coconut Water
A glass of 240 ml of coconut water contains around 60 calories, 15 grams of carbohydrates, zero grams of fats, and 8 grams of sugar. It is an excellent source of essential nutrients such as potassium, magnesium, calcium, and vitamin C that support blood sugar management and overall health.
When consumed mindfully and in moderation, specifically in its natural form without added sugars or preservatives, coconut water can indeed be a part of a diabetic-friendly diet.
